Amel Association International, a leading Lebanese non-governmental organization committed to health, dignity, and social justice, is currently seeking a qualified Registered Nurse to join its dynamic team at the Tyre Primary Health Care Center.
The position is part of Amel’s ongoing efforts to provide inclusive, high-quality healthcare services across Lebanon, particularly in underserved regions. Working under the direct supervision of the Health Project Coordinator, the selected nurse will play a key role in delivering patient-centered primary care, ensuring medical follow-ups, administering vaccinations, and participating in outreach and education programs.
